Hi all...

I've been trying a few test recordings of a drum machine with my new UH-7000. When I record in Audio Studio 10, I can't seem to get the gain above -25dB as input, so the recordings are very low... I'm not sure why this input signal is soooo low, no matter what I do.

I've tried:

1) running the drum machine straight into the UH-7000 analog inputs
2) routing through a mixer, feeding the main outs into the analog inputs

I'm nearly over-driving the mixer channels and main outs when I do 2). BUT - Audio Studio only reports this weak signal... The only way I can get the gain above -20db is if I really overdrive the UH-7000 into the red.

I'm a recording newbie, so any help is appreciated.... Thanks in advance.
 
There must be something wrong with your digital stream from UH-7000 to the software, or internally from analog IN to digital OUT inside the UH. Check whether the UH really sends the analog to its USB output, and then your OS and Audio Studio connections.
 
Thank you for the reply... I believe you are correct. I will first take a look at the settings on the mixer panel for analog IN to digital OUT, and then check out Windows, and Audio Studio...

Thanks for the help... I didn't think about the UH-7000 internal routing to the digital OUT... :)
 
Problem solved - it was the internal routing of the UH-7000 that I did not have correctly config'd. Thank you very much for your kind assistance... :)
